云原生架构下的弹性扩容优化实践
|
在云原生架构下,弹性扩容是保障系统稳定性和资源利用率的关键环节。作为机器学习算法工程师,我们不仅要关注模型的训练与推理效率,还需要深入理解基础设施的动态调整机制,以确保整个系统的高效运行。 云原生环境中的弹性扩容通常依赖于监控指标和自动化策略,例如基于CPU、内存或自定义业务指标的触发阈值。在实际应用中,我们需要结合历史数据和实时负载趋势,设计合理的扩缩容规则,避免因资源不足导致服务降级或因资源过剩造成成本浪费。 对于机器学习服务而言,弹性扩容不仅涉及计算资源的调度,还可能包括模型版本的切换、任务队列的管理以及缓存机制的优化。在高并发场景下,如何快速响应请求并保持服务质量,是我们在实践中需要不断验证和改进的方向。 我们通过引入A/B测试和灰度发布机制,逐步验证弹性扩容策略的有效性。同时,利用日志分析和性能监控工具,可以更精准地识别扩容瓶颈,为后续优化提供数据支持。
2025建议图AI生成,仅供参考 弹性扩容还需考虑成本控制。在云平台中,不同实例类型的性价比差异较大,我们需要根据任务特性选择合适的资源配置,并通过预测模型预估未来负载,实现更智能的资源分配。随着技术的发展,AI驱动的自动扩缩容正在成为趋势。通过训练预测模型,我们可以提前感知流量波动,从而在资源需求激增前完成准备,提升系统的整体响应能力和用户体验。 (编辑:51站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

